About this route:
A direct, nonstop flight between Osh International Airport (OSS), Osh, Kyrgyzstan and Hefei Luogang International Airport (HFE), Hefei, Anhui, China would travel a Great Circle distance of 2,527 miles (or 4,067 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the large distance between Osh International Airport and Hefei Luogang International Airport, the route shown on this map most likely appears curved because of this reason.

Facts about Osh International Airport (OSS):
- Osh International Airport (OSS) currently has only 1 runway.
- The closest airport to Osh International Airport (OSS) is Andizhan International Airport (AZN), which is located 27 miles (44 kilometers) WNW of OSS.
- The furthest airport from Osh International Airport (OSS) is Mataveri International Airport (IPC), which is located 11,499 miles (18,506 kilometers) away in Easter Island, Chile.
- In addition to being known as "Osh International Airport", other names for OSS include "Ош эл аралык аэропорту", "OSS (ОШШ)" and "UCFO".
Facts about Hefei Luogang International Airport (HFE):
- Hefei Luogang International Airport handled 4,398,739 passengers last year.
- In addition to being known as "Hefei Luogang International Airport", other names for HFE include "合肥骆岗国际机场" and "Héféi Luògǎng Guójì Jīchǎng".
- The furthest airport from Hefei Luogang International Airport (HFE) is Ingeniero Aeronáutico Ambrosio L.V. Taravella International Airport (COR), which is nearly antipodal to Hefei Luogang International Airport (meaning Hefei Luogang International Airport is almost on the exact opposite side of the Earth from Ingeniero Aeronáutico Ambrosio L.V. Taravella International Airport), and is located 12,342 miles (19,863 kilometers) away in Córdoba, Córdoba, Argentina.
- Hefei Luogang International Airport (HFE) currently has only 1 runway.
- The closest airport to Hefei Luogang International Airport (HFE) is Bengbu Airport (BFU), which is located 74 miles (119 kilometers) N of HFE.
- Because of Hefei Luogang International Airport's relatively low elevation of 108 feet, planes can take off or land at Hefei Luogang International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
